About this work

Joseph Beuys, Surrender II (S. 102B)

A signed and numbered print from a limited edition of 150, published by Edition Staeck, exploring themes of surrender through Beuys' distinctive artistic vocabulary. The unframed work represents the artist's conceptual and social engagement.

Medium
Signed and numbered 51/150 in pencil, published by Edition Staeck, Heidelberg, unframed.
